When we add ckeditor textarea, it shows default text in the textarea – ‘This is my textarea to be replaced with CKEditor’.
To remove this default text from textarea, just use the below code :
CKEDITOR.instances.TEXTAREAID.setData('');

If you have a PHP Array and want to perform some javascript operations by looping the PHP Array, then I recommend you to use PHP foreach loop instead of Javascript forEach loop.
function myfunction() { <?php foreach($myArray as $val) { ?> console.log('<?=$val;?>'); <?php } ?> }
Suppose we have two PHP arrays. Now if we want to merge these two array, then there is a function in PHP to do this. Just use the below code to merge two arrays in PHP.
$combinedArray = array_merge($firstArray, $secondArray);
The above code will return a new combined array of the two arrays.
Now if we want to sort this new array, then :
foreach($combinedArray AS $val) { $dates[] = strtotime($val['date']); // here 'date' is the key in our $firstArray and $secondArray and our new array will be sorted according to this. } array_multisort($dates, SORT_ASC, $combinedArray);
Note :- Both the arrays $firstArray and $secondArray must have the ‘date’ key, because the new array $combinedArray will be sorted according to this.
